diff options
author | multiple creatures <dev@multiple-creature.party> | 2020-02-13 15:32:43 -0600 |
---|---|---|
committer | multiple creatures <dev@multiple-creature.party> | 2020-02-13 15:32:43 -0600 |
commit | 1435ebec8fede44289a1c8a9213ff336c614f68d (patch) | |
tree | 6ed2f09f554eca5463aca20d7d11893f0d32c8ee /app/models | |
parent | 362d6a8e4c1f3224f89ff0a2f109b404bb049017 (diff) |
(reso: report #201) add option to strip embed cards from sensitive posts, make default
Diffstat (limited to 'app/models')
-rw-r--r-- | app/models/user.rb |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/app/models/user.rb b/app/models/user.rb index 38f8341dd..7c4f6553b 100644 --- a/app/models/user.rb +++ b/app/models/user.rb @@ -160,6 +160,7 @@ class User < ApplicationRecord :boost_interval_to, :show_cursor, :allow_rss, + :setting_hide_sensitive_cards, :auto_play_gif, :default_sensitive, @@ -391,6 +392,10 @@ class User < ApplicationRecord @allows_rss ||= (settings.allow_rss || false) end + def hides_sensitive_cards? + @hide_sensitive_cards ||= (setting.hide_sensitive_cards || true) + end + def defaults_to_local_only? @defaults_to_local_only ||= (settings.default_local || false) end |